“How can I help those affected by the fire?”

Staff Report

Many people have been asking about making financial and other donations to the fire cause. Here are locations to do so.

Monetary donations for fire victims

Huerfano County-Wide

According to Huerfano Co. Economic Development and Tourism Director, Carl Young, the Spanish Peaks Community Foundation Spring Fire Relief Fund has been set up as a relief fund for victims of the Spring Fire.

They are asking that you direct monetary donations to the Fire Relief Fund. Donations may be made online at www.springfireco.org. Checks can be mailed to the Spanish Peaks Community Foundation, P.O. Box 1101, Walsenburg, CO 81089. Donations may also be made at First National Bank of Trinidad, Huerfano Branch or the Main branch in Trinidad, or at the Raton branch. All donations are tax deductible. Please make checks payable to Spanish Peaks Community Foundation with memo Spring Fire Relief Fund. Donations can be made for animals and agriculture, just write “SPRF-AG” in the memo line. For more information on how to donate, send an email to springfirecolorado@gmail.com

Goods donations for fire victims

The donation center at 611 Main in Walsenburg is now accepting:

NEW socks, t-shirts, and underwear

NEW toiletries and personal hygiene items

Non-perishable food items. Nothing refrigerated.

Water and other drinks

First-aid supplies

Indoor cleaning supplies: gloves, detergents, mops, buckets, ladders, brooms, construction bags, etc.

Outdoor cleanup supplies: shovels, rakes, wheelbarrows, gloves, masks, goggles, etc.

Dog and cat food and pet meds (Hay and grain should be taken to the Huerfano County Fair Grounds in La Veta, Rio Cucharas Vet Clinicor the Gardner Community Center).

NO FURNITURE OR USED CLOTHING is being accepted at this time. If you have household goods, leave a list of these items with the donations coordinator and they will contact you if the need arises.

Please go to the back door to donate.

Donor beware:

As is always the case when disaster strikes, disreputable persons will try to take advantage of a tragic situation. Beware of calls, door to door fundraisers, and websites that would take your well-intended donations for their own use. We provide this list to give the good-hearted people of our community opportunities to help their neighbors, with the assurance that the money will be distributed to those truly in need.
